How many moles of C6H12O6 are needed to produce 27.84 grams of CO2? Round your answer to three digits after the decimal point.

C6H12O6 + 6 O2 à 6 CO2 + 6 H2O

Respuesta :

valeherrera333 valeherrera333
  • 12-05-2020

Answer:

0.105 moles of C6H12O6

Explanation:

27.84 g CO2 (1 mol CO2/ 44 g CO)(1 mol C6H12O6/6 mol CO2)
